Clipping for Faster Wireless Network Simulation in ns-3
Newton, Benjamin D.; Scoggin, Michael P.; Ganti, Anand G.; Onunkwo, Uzoma O.; Hietala, Vincent
In this work we present the concept of g'clipping', scheduling receive events for wireless transmissions only on receivers within some distance of the transmitter. Combined with spatial indexing, this technique enables faster simulation of large-scale wireless networks containing tens of thousands or even hundreds of thousands of wireless nodes. We detail our additions and changes to ns-3 to implement this feature, demonstrate how it yields a 2 × speedup for a complex 5G scenario with minimal impact on simulation fidelity, and show how under special circumstances a speedup of over 40 × is achievable while producing identical results.
